Profit and Loss Performance FY20 to FY22 (continuing ops by half year)
----- End of picture text -----
Since the completion of the restructure at FY20, and despite the impact of Covid, revenue has grown at a compound annual growth rate of 59.2%. The business has completed the year with a revenue run rate in excess of $90 million against the previously stated $80 million annual revenue target for FY23.

National Network
----- End of picture text -----
SKS Technologies Group is headquartered in West Melbourne and employs 325 EFTs working from offices in the capital cities in Australia, except Tasmania, which is serviced from Victoria. It offers the largest range of integrated systems and services nationally and is the only ASX-listed business of its kind.

Work on Hand
----- End of picture text -----
The order book has expanded rapidly over the past two years, requiring significant investment in resources to deliver the work load. The new offices in Canberra and Darwin, and restructured offices in Brisbane and Perth, are expected to increase the diversity of earnings across the geographic markets.

SKS Indigenous Technologies
----- End of picture text -----
A key tenet of our strategy, which also aligns with our ESG approach, is the establishment of SKS Indigenous Technologies, which opens up employment opportunities for Indigenous people as well as valuable markets for our business.
==> picture [155 x 70] intentionally omitted <==
Separate board with appropriate directors to network and win work Chris Johnson, Managing Director 51% owned by Indigenous identity, Chris Johnson Shared resources – management, technical expertise, marketing and administration resources, and offices and assets Initially targeting Indigenous employment that exceeds the national Indigenous 3% of the total Australian population 49% owned by SKS Technologies Group Committed to procuring products and services from Indigenous companies Supply Nation Registered. Approval pending for Supply Nation Certification
